Okay, it is clear that something is going wrong when I start up. Here
are the Lirc related /var/log/messages.
---from log file---
Feb 12 22:44:11 myth2 lircd 0.7.0pre1[6850]: lircd(any) ready
Feb 12 22:44:11 myth2 lircd: lircd startup succeeded
Feb 12 22:44:55 myth2 lircd 0.7.0pre1[6850]: accepted new client on
/dev/lircd
Feb 12 22:44:55 myth2 kernel: lirc_dev: IR Remote Control driver
registered, at major 61
Feb 12 22:44:55 myth2 lircd 0.7.0pre1[6850]: could not open /dev/lirc
Feb 12 22:44:55 myth2 lircd 0.7.0pre1[6850]: default_init(): No such device
Feb 12 22:44:55 myth2 lircd 0.7.0pre1[6850]: caught signal
---end log file---
I did a search on google, and there were a few pages (mostly discussion
groups based on older version of lirc) where people posted similar error
messages, but I'm afraid I've hit a dead end except that it seems that
the "could not open /dev/lirc" is refering to a file and that lirc
doesn't know which device to use. A search on my working computer
turned up the fact that there is a .lircrc in the home directory
(/home/mythtv) that does not exist on the system that is not working.
Copying the .lircrc file over to the non-working system did not work,
and the lircrc (not .lircrc) file does exist in the .mythtv directory on
both systems.
